Where is Tuvixeddu necropolis?
Where is Tuvixeddu necropolis located?
Tuvixeddu necropolis, Tuvixeddu necropolis, Italy (approx. 39.22889°, 9.101111°)
Where is Tuvixeddu necropolis on the map?
{"latitude":39.22889,"longitude":9.101111,"title":"Tuvixeddu necropolis"}